Kebbi Incoming LG Chairmen To Enjoy Tenure Elongation 


Incoming local government chairmen and councilors in Kebbi state are to enjoy three year tenure instead of two as the state House of Assembly is set to pass the LG Amendment Bill, 2024 into law.

This came to light Wednesday at the opening of a public forum to collate suggestions from individuals and groups on the amendment law convened by the House Committee on Local Government and Chieftaincy Affairs, in Birnin Kebbi.

Chairman of the committee, Hon. Salihu Muhammad Dangoje,  stated that the amended law will receive quick passage for assent by the state chief executive, making it effective on chairmen and councilors to be elected at local government polls scheduled for 31st August, 2024.

“In his penchant for good governance and service delivery, Governor Nasir Idris decided to seek for an elongation for local government chairmen and councilors to enable them deliver the desired dividends of democracy at the grassroots,” Hon. Dangoje said.

Speaker of the assembly, Rt. Hon. Muhammad Usman Zuru, described local government as the closest tier to the people, which made it incumbent to ensure the laws guiding their operations reflect current realities.
